MODS(Metadata Object Description Schema) 소개

MODS(Metadata Object Description Schema)는 메타데이터 객체 기술 스키마로써, 디지털 자원에 특화된 표준 목록형식이다.

미국 의회도서관(Library of Congress, 이하 LC)네트워크 개발 및 MARC 표준 사무국(Network Development and MARC Standards Office)’에서 2002년에 개발하였고 지속적으로 개정하고 있다. MODS는 다양한 형태의 디지털 자원 레코드를 생성하기 위하여, 도서관에서 주로 사용하는 MARC(MAchine Readable Catalog)와 비교적 단순한 DC(Dublin Core)를 절충하여 만들어졌고 기존의 MARC 레코드와 호환될 수 있도록 고안되었다.


XML 스키마 언어로 표현된 MODS는 데이터 요소가 더블린 코어(Dublin Core)보다 풍부하고, ONIX(ONline Information eXchange)보다 도서관 데이터에 적합하며, MARC 레코드에서 추출된 데이터를 표현할 수 있고, 데이터 요소가 간단하다. 각 태그가 숫자 형태인 MARC와 달리 누구나 이해할 수 있는 언어 기반 태그를 사용하여, 보다 이용자 지향적이며 사용이 편리하다.

MODS의 개발배경

수년에 걸쳐 많은 사람들이 MARC 데이터 요소의 개수 및 복잡성에 대해 의견을 제시해왔고, 이 때문에 일부는 더블린 코어(DC) 메타데이터 요소 세트의 사용을 제안했다. 이러한 우려를 해결하기 위해서 미국 의회도서관(LC)MARC 21에서 파생된 데이터 요소의 하위 집합을 포함하고, 언어 기반의 태그와 XML 스키마를 가지는 MODS를 개발하게 되었다.


MODS2002년에 처음 개발되었고, 최신 개정안은 version 3.8(2022)에 이르고 있다. MODSDC의 단순함과 MARC의 복잡함을 절충해서 만들었기 때문에 도서관에서 점차 증가하고 있는 디지털 콘텐츠의 기술요구를 지원할 수 있는 메타데이터이다.

MODS의 특징

MODSDCMARC 등 다른 메타데이터 포맷을 보완하기 위해 제안되었다. MODS의 데이터 요소 집합 일부는 구조상 MARC의 데이터 필드를 재구성하거나 통합하여 새로운 형식으로 구현되었고, MARC 데이터 요소들의 의미를 가져왔기 때문에 MARC와의 호환성이 높다. MODS의 요소들은 DC보다 풍부하고, ONIX보다 도서관 데이터와 잘 호환되며 전체 MARC 형식보다는 간단하다.


MODS는 멀티미디어 객체를 표현하기에 적합하며, 기존 도서관의 표준인 MARC와의 양방향 변환 및 상호운영성이 가장 뛰어나다. 또한, XML기반이기 때문에 METS(Metadata Encoding and Transmission Standard)라는 범용 메타데이터 프레임워크를 같이 적용하여 메타데이터 및 원문까지 포함하여 유통이 가능하다는 점에서 확장성이 우수하다. 현재 국립중앙도서관 오프라인자료에서 정의한 로컬필드(KORAMRC 9XX) 등의 데이터를 모두 MODS요소로 변환하기 어려운 실정이지만, MODS Scheama의 지속적인 개정과 보완이 이루어지고 있으며 자체적인 변환설정(XSL)을 설정하여 확장적용하여 변환 적용이 가능하다.

MODS의 구조 및 기술

20181월 발표된 MODS version 3.7에서는 20개의 상위요소(element)와 그와 함께 사용할 하위요소(subelements, 1st, 2nd, 3rd) 및 각 요소별 속성(attributes)에 대해 정의하고 있다. 'titleInfo'를 제외한 모든 상위요소와 하위요소, 속성은 필요한 경우에 선택적으로 사용할 수 있으며, 상위요소나 하위요소에 속하는 데이터가 다수일 경우 이를 반복할 수 있다.


상위요소에 정의된 하위요소가 있을 경우, 모든 데이터는 하위요소 아래 기술하며, 이때 상위요소는 하위요소를 포괄하는 역할만을 한다.


각각의 상위요소에서는 그에 적용될 하위요소와 속성을 별도로 정의하며, 일부 하위요소는 그 아래 다시 하위요소나 속성을 가지는 경우도 있다.


하위요소로 분리된, 표제 부분을 구분하기 위해 표현된 구두점은 표기하지 않는다.


상위요소나 하위요소의 반복은 어느 항목을 반복하느냐에 따라 다른 의미를 가지게 된다.


’MODS 기술 세부규칙 : 온라인 자료(통합본)’ (국립중앙도서관) 중 일부 내용을 발췌함


MARCMODS는 상호변환이 가능하나 MODSMARC에 비해 데이터 요소가 적기 때문에 MARC에서 MODS로 변환한 뒤, 다시 MARC로 변환을 하게 되면 일부 데이터나 태그를 잃을 수 있다.

미국 의회도서관(LC)MODSMARC, DC-MARC, DC-MODS 등 다양한 메타데이터 매핑 시트를 제공하고 있다.

담당부서 : 온라인자료과 (02-590-0788)
위로